Satire is a genre of literature that uses humor, irony, or exaggeration to criticize and mock individuals or society, often with the goal of bringing about social change or reform. A Sonnet is a poetic form consisting of 14 lines, usually in iambic pentameter, with a specific rhyme scheme. Sonnets often explore themes of love, beauty, and nature.

What sort of poetry does Sonnet 130 mock or criticize?

Sonnet 130 by William Shakespeare mocks the conventional style of Petrarchan love poems that idealize the subject's beauty and compare them to unrealistic and exaggerated images, such as roses and the sun. Instead, Sonnet 130 uses humor and satire to describe love more realistically and celebrates the imperfections and humanity of the beloved.
